Ohristchurch soldier, who was invalided in a rtat'onary hospital at Port Said on amount- of enteric, in ;i letter to his relatives dated September 15, states that the previous he received a larr;o envelope from the New Zealand General Hospital. It was addressed to him, and on opening it he fi.und that it contained no fewer than &8 letters for him. They were dated from April (inwards, and included letters that had gone astray for several months*
